How will we go about optimising your website?
Initially we’ll research your market competitors, keywords and search terms.
We need to identify which keywords and search terms are best suited to your business and going to deliver the best results.
Our aim will always be at better conversion rates over volume, so we’ll stay focussed on attracting people to your website who are interested in your products and services. These are the people who are most likely to make contact and become customers.
Once we have agreed a planned set of keywords and search terms, we’ll update your website to meet the latest industry standards and install your new seo foundation.
SEO installation
Working to industry standards and tested via an independent checker, we'll install
- headers
- meta descriptions
- tags
- alt text
- check links
At the same time we'll make sure your website software is running correctly, check for improvements and ways to reduce your website loading time.

Expanding on a Planned Keyword and Search Term Strategy
A well-structured keyword and search term plan is essential for any business aiming to attract the right audience. It operates as the backbone of your digital marketing efforts, guiding content creation and enhancing visibility in search engines.
Importance of a Keyword Strategy
- Targeted Traffic : By identifying keywords that your potential customers are searching for, you can attract ''highly targeted'' traffic to your website. This means the visitors are more likely to be interested in your products and services.
- SEO Optimization : Keywords are fundamental to Search Engine Optimization (SEO). Using the right keywords helps improve your site’s ranking on search engines, making it easier for customers to find you.
- Content Creation : A keyword plan informs your content strategy, enabling you to create relevant and engaging content that resonates with your audience’s needs and interests.
- Competitive Advantage : Understanding the keywords your competitors are targeting allows you to identify gaps in their strategy and tailor your approach to outrank them.
Steps to Develop a Keyword and Search Term Plan
- Research Phase : Utilize tools like Google Keyword Planner or SEMrush to find relevant keywords. Look for ''search volume'', ''competition level'', and ''related terms''.
- Identify User Intent : Understand the intent behind the keywords. Are users looking for information, or are they ready to purchase? Categorizing keywords into informational, navigational, and transactional helps tailor your content effectively.
- Content Mapping : Create a content calendar that matches keywords to specific pieces of content. This ensures that each piece is geared toward attracting the appropriate audience.
- Ongoing Monitoring and Adjustment : Once your plan is implemented, regularly analise its performance using analytics tools. This enables you to adapt your strategy based on what’s working and what isn’t.
Examples of Effective Keyword Use
- Long-Tail Keywords : Instead of just targeting "shoes," consider phrases like ''best running shoes for flat feet." Long-tail keywords generally have lower competition and higher conversion rates.
- Local Keywords : If you have a physical store, incorporating ''local keywords'' helps reach customers in your area. For instance, "organic grocery store in Liverpool" can attract a geographically relevant audience.
- Conversational Phrases : With the rise of voice search, including more natural language phrases can be beneficial. Think about what questions people might ask related to your industry.
